A number of the top animals at this year's National Junior Beef Heifer Show came from Midwestern Ontario.
The Champion Limousin was shown by Brad MacIntyre of Lucknow.
Becky Hodgins of Kincardine had the Champion Maine Anjou.
The Champion Shorthorn Heifer was shown by Jarod Scott of Milverton.
The Reserve Champoin Charolais was shown by Brinlee Pennings of Durham.
Bailey McConnell of Kincardine showed the Reserve Champoin Commercial Heifer.
And Christopher Hargrave of Proton Station showed the Reserve Champion Shorthorn Heifer in the National Junior Beef Heifer Show at this year's Royal.
